How to Apply for an Indian e-Visa from Switzerland (Step-by-Step Guide)

Now that we’ve seen the advantages of the Indian e-Visa, let’s look at the main steps to apply online from Switzerland.

 

βœ… Step 1: Fill Out the Indian e-Visa Application Form Online

Begin by filling out the application form on the official portal or through an approved private service provider. You will be asked to provide your personal information, travel details, passport data, and other relevant information.

⚠️ Make sure every detail is accurate and complete. Errors or missing data can cause delays or even rejection of your visa request.

πŸ‘‰ Apply India e-Visa now β‡’

πŸ“„ Step 2: Upload Passport and Photo for the India Visa from Switzerland

After submitting the form, upload the necessary documents. These usually include a copy of your passport, a recent photograph, your travel itinerary, and possibly other supporting files.

Always check the specific requirements carefully and ensure your files are in the correct format, typically PDF or JPEG.

 

πŸ’³ Step 3: Pay the Indian e-Visa Fee Securely Online

The next step is to pay the visa fee online. The cost of the Indian e-Visa varies depending on the type of visa requested and the intended duration of stay in India. Always check the updated fees in advance before making your payment.

 

πŸš€ Step 4: Submit Your Indian Visa Application and Wait for Approval

Once the form, documents, and payment are completed, you can submit your visa application online. Review all details carefully before sending, as any mistake could result in rejection.

The processing time for the Indian e-Visa usually ranges between 2 and 5 working days, but it can sometimes take longer during peak travel periods.

➑️ India visa validity for Swiss citizens (tourist, business, student)

For Swiss citizens, the validity of an Indian visa depends on the visa type:

πŸ“Œ e-Tourist Visa – Available in 3 versions:

  • 1 month (double entry, 30 days stay)

  • 1 year (multiple entries, 90 days per visit)

  • 5 years (multiple entries, 90 days per visit)

πŸ“Œ e-Business Visa – Valid for 1 year with multiple entries, stays of up to 180 days.

πŸ“Œ e-Medical Visa – Valid for 60 days, with triple entry permitted.

πŸ“Œ Regular Tourist Visas – Can be issued for 6 months, 1 year, or 5 years, with stays of 90 to 180 days depending on conditions.

πŸ“Œ Work Visa – Usually 1 year, renewable according to the employment contract.

πŸ“Œ Student Visa – Valid for the full duration of the course, up to 5 years.

πŸ“Œ Medical Visa – 1 year or duration of treatment, depending on medical needs.

πŸ‘‰ Tourist visas generally cannot be extended, while other categories (work, student, medical) may allow extensions depending on circumstances.

 

πŸ“„ Documents Required to Apply for an Indian Visa from Switzerland

When preparing your Indian visa application from Switzerland, you must provide several supporting documents. The list may vary depending on whether you apply for an India e-Visa (online) or a regular visa at the embassy. For the e-Visa, the following documents are essential:

  • πŸ“Œ Valid passport – Must be valid for at least 6 months from your entry date into India, with a minimum of 2 blank pages available for stamps.
  • πŸ“Έ Recent photograph – A digital passport-style photo that meets the official specifications of the e-Visa application portal.
  • ✈️ Travel itinerary – Information about your trip, including entry and exit dates, as well as the main destinations in India.
  • πŸ›« Return flight ticket – A confirmed return or onward ticket showing that you will leave India before the visa expires.
  • 🏨 Proof of accommodation – Either a hotel booking confirmation or an invitation letter from a host in India.
  • 🧾 Personal details – Your full name, nationality, marital status, occupation, residential address, and contact information.

πŸ‘‰ Providing complete and accurate documents ensures a smooth application process and reduces the risk of delays or rejection.

Yes. Swiss citizens are among the nationalities eligible for the 5-year e-Tourist Visa to India. This option allows multiple entries over five years, with each visit limited to 90 days. It is particularly suitable for frequent travelers, those with family connections in India, or individuals planning regular cultural or professional stays. In addition to the 5-year visa, Swiss travelers can also choose the 30-day or 1-year e-Tourist Visa depending on their travel needs.

Yes. Every traveler, including minors and infants, must hold an individual visa for India. Parents must complete a separate application for each child, using the child’s own passport details. The requirements are the same: valid passport (minimum six months), recent photograph, and travel information. Children cannot be added to their parents’ visa application. Swiss families planning a trip to India should therefore apply for each member at the same time to ensure a smooth travel experience.
